IAT - Pine Line Segment is a 1.5 km National Hiking hiking route.

A compact 1.5 km route ideal for a relaxed morning out. At an easy pace, plan for about 20 minutes.

This is a point-to-point route, running from one location to another. Plan ahead for return transport, or consider reversing the route on your way back. The trail is officially waymarked as IAT, so look out for the trail markers along the way.

This route is part of the National Walking Network (NWN) — a flagship trail maintained to national standards, often following scenic or historically significant corridors.
